Transaction 77d188078305cd5b11e1cf8c8e8c4940eda624c6d0783ba268b206ecc00a41ea
1 Input
1 Output
-
77d188078305cd5b11e1cf8c8e8c4940eda624c6d0783ba268b206ecc00a41ea:0
- value
- 38764549
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4db07bcef215c6a7e3fee61d11518595b2d29a5
- address
- bc1qunds0080y9wx5l3laesaz9gct9dj62d9e7p3m0